Overview
Objectives
The aim of the study was to determine the most effective alternative fuel infrastructure implementation for the Latvian economy (reviewing electricity, CNG, LNG, hydrogen, biofuels scenarios).

Results
It reviews the effects on emission reduction forecasts in the Latvian transport sector and various national economy fields. The study offers development solution options for alternative fuel implementation based on the optimal scenario.
The study includes:
- alternative fuel infrastructures technical solution options according to Latvian situation;
- recommended charging/filling gas station volumes and location map;
- numbers of fossil fuel vehicles to be replaced;
- options for alternative implementation and economically most effective solutions for public transports fields;
- the required aid intensity;
- the most appropriate direct incentives for their demand increase;
- normative acts and technical and administrative procedure analysis;
- predicted alternative fuel vehicles amount for years 2020, 2025, 2030 and 2050, according to the optimal scenario.
The study concludes with recommendations in prioritising order.
